This asynchronous course is designed to raise awareness and develop essential knowledge to foster inclusive and respectful environments for individuals with disabilities across various contexts.
Learning Outcome
Compare and contrast the notions of integration and inclusion in the context of disability awareness and list ways to craft more inclusive environmentsIdentify barriers to inclusion in educational and community settings.
Practice essential etiquette when interacting with individuals with disabilities, showcasing respect, inclusivity, and sensitivity through language and behavior
Explore a comprehensive approach to develop a unified understanding disability
Describe Universal Design principles
Explain Universal Design for Learning
Communicate using People-First Language
Target Audience
All educators, coordinators, and school leaders seeking to build inclusive practices, deepen their understanding of disability, and create respectful, accessible environments that value all individuals.
